Installing Add-in Boards
First read your expansion card documentation for hardware and
software settings that may be required to set up your specific
card. Set any necessary jumpers on your expansion card and
remove the cover plate on your computer case at the slot
you intend to use. Keep the plate for possible future use.
Carefully align the card's connector and press firmly. Secure
the card on the slot with the screw you removed from the
cover plate.
You can now attach the appropriate wires for the switches, LEDs
and speaker to the Front Panel Function header (M in Mainboard
Diagram). Then, connect the I/O devices (such as keyboard, mouse
and monitor) to the appropriate rear external I/O connectors. Connect
the main power cable and ready to boot your system.
